(#19624)+post-patch { + reinplace "s|-lbluetooth||g" "${worksrcpath}/Commands/Legoctl/ Makefile" + if {${os.major} == 9} { + reinplace "s|echo -e|echo|g" "${worksrcpath}/Commands/Legoctl/ Makefile" + reinplace "s|echo -e|echo|g" "${worksrcpath}/Commands/Vexctl/ Makefile" + reinplace "s|echo -e|echo|g" "${worksrcpath}/Libs/C/Makefile" + } +}FYI, you can simplify this to be a single reinplace command, and you don't need quotes around the file paths: reinplace "s|echo -e|echo|g" \ ${worksrcpath}/Commands/Legoctl/Makefile ${worksrcpath}/Commands/Vexctl/Makefile ${worksrcpath}/Libs/C/Makefile Possibly, this change would be needed on any Darwin version greater than or equal to 9, not just on 9. I haven't seen Darwin 10 yet I don't know for sure, but my impression was that this change in Darwin 9 was intentional, for UNIX compliance, so that change would be unlikely to be undone again in a future OS version.+checksums md5 60dcbaea81d06a632493ff0ddb2e0cdc +checksums sha1 7c6c84a6bc7328ca95c07f12702387d404d44db1 +checksums rmd160 a188c924bf4ba01049cb2e0eadc91aeb31f47741You should probably write this as a single statement: checksums md5 60dcbaea81d06a632493ff0ddb2e0cdc \ sha1 7c6c84a6bc7328ca95c07f12702387d404d44db1 \ rmd160 a188c924bf4ba01049cb2e0eadc91aeb31f47741
